How much do video processor j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for video processor in Virginia Beach, VA is $15.89,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.79 and $18.27 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

The Video Engineer position is responsible for the operation of video for University classes and events. This includes providing oversight of video equipment, staff operators, administration, and technical performance of all University audio event systems.

Work Location: Virginia Beach, VA

Essential duties:

  • Oversees video production of university events and recordings.
  • Provide timely on-call help to faculty, staff, and students in the proper use of the video equipment and systems in all spaces on campus.
  • Provide day-to-day video support for all university spaces.
  • Responsible for inventory of university video equipment.
  • Responsible for routine maintenance of all university video equipment.
  • Provide training and supervision to assigned Media Services Student Workers and Graduate Assistants.
  • Recommend the purchase of video equipment and systems.

Additional Responsibilities:

  • Provide on-call help to professors having problems with their AV equipment.
  • Assist in the installation of all AV equipment across campus.

Qualifications: 

  • Three years minimum required, three to five years preferred, of hands-on experience using standard audiovisual equipment: sound, video, computers
  • Understanding of Blackmagic Video Routing System, Panasonic PTZ cameras and Controls, Pro-Presenter presentation software, Hitachi studio cameras, Blackmagic ATEM switchers, and teleprompting software

Candidates must have:

  • Demonstrated ability to successfully supervise others
  • Ability and willingness to accommodate a varied work week and availability to work an occasional evening or weekend if required
  • Ability to communicate effectively and work cooperatively with other people
  • Ability to use standard word processing & spreadsheet software for reports, graphics and statistics 
  • Ability to occasionally move equipment, climb ladders, and lift equipment of 50-75 lbs. required
  • Ability to plan and organize your own work with limited supervision
  • Commitment to Regent's core values of Excellence, Innovation, and Integrity
